Skin is described as ‘sensitive’ when it reacts to certain stimuli to which ‘normal’ skin should not react.
Sensitivity can have a variety of causes: chemical (hard water, pollution), physical (temperature changes, wind, sun), emotional (stress, anxiety), and lifestyle (diet, smoking). It depends on the individual.
Signs of sensitive skin include stinging, tightness, itching and hot or burning sensations. Sometimes there is also redness. The symptoms of sensitive skin are mostly felt, they are not always visible.
Faced with normally inoffensive stimuli, nerve fibres overreact. The brain receives the message it is being attacked, which translates into feelings of discomfort.
At the same time, skin nerve fibres release the messengers that kickstart a cascade of reactions at different levels within the layers of the skin. This is the neurogenic vicious circle.

At the epidermis level, the skin’s barrier is weakened, lowering skin’s tolerance threshold. It is even more exposed to aggressions and another cascade of reactions begins.
At dermis level, the capillaries are weakened, which causes blood pigments to leak, hence the appearance of redness.
At the same time, the immune cells that make up skin’s defence system migrate towards the epidermis causing the over-inflammation of the keratinocytes. This is the vascular vicious circle.

Lipids nourish and maintain skin’s hydration. They form a protective barrier for skin.
Sensitive skin can present a double lipid deficiency: qualitative and quantitative. Already impaired, the skin barrier becomes more and more permeable. Irritants enter the skin more easily.
Skin’s tolerance threshold lowers; it becomes more sensitive.
